Output e6fdb1c61f69681467dc1aff412e771123a197c353b9903b0a8088f90e58f83c:1

value
13420874208
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bb9379a6836387a2431b03f2175d6e17bcf3f97 OP_EQUALVERIFY OP_CHECKSIG
address
1KaC44NtCRTaEGKJPrXdoKzGHfA6NjvBQi
transaction
e6fdb1c61f69681467dc1aff412e771123a197c353b9903b0a8088f90e58f83c
spent
true